A Load Balancing Model for Job Scheduling using Graph Theory and Allocation of Time
Journal Title: International Journal for Research in Applied Science and Engineering Technology (IJRASET) - Year 2017, Vol 5, Issue 4
Abstract
The limited number of resource and unlimited number of user in cloud environment creates the issue of load balancing. The overload number of job in cloud creates the situation of cloud resource overloading. In cloud resource overload impact the performance of cloud computing environment. Now the process of load balancing plays a major role in cloud computing environment. Many researcher and scientists used dynamic & static load balancing technique. For dynamic load balancing this technique used heuristic function such as ACO(Ant Colony Optimization), PSO(Particle Swarm Optimization), Genetic algorithm and many more guided searching algorithms. In this paper, we proposed graph based technique for the allocation of job in load balancing process. The graph based technique essentially used the concept of sharing of virtual machine. The shared virtual machines distribute the job in dedicated time period for the execution of process. The proposed model simulated in cloudsim simulator and used various parameters such as data center, number of user base and many more.
Authors and Affiliations
JayKrishn Pal, Shrish Dixit, Dr. Shiv K. Sahu
Dehydrated greens as natural fortificant for Combating Micronutrient Deficiencies
Micronutrients are substances which are needed only in minuscule amounts. They are known as “magic wands” as they enable proper growth and development. These nutrients are needed by the body in minute amounts and play l...
slugSimulation of AODV Routing protocol
A Mobile Ad hoc NETwork is a kind of Wireless ad-hoc network, and is a self configuring network of Mobile routers connected by wireless links. Mobile Ad-Hoc Network (MANET) is a wireless network without infrastructur...
Cloud Computing Service and Deployment Models
Cloud computing is a new era it started after the development of parallel computing, grid computing and distributed computing. Many organizations have been started to use cloud computing store their data and provide sec...
Extended Cryptographic Mechanism for Secure and Scalable Data Sharing in Cloud using Multiple Keys
Cloud computing technology is widely used now-a-days. Data sharing is an important functionality in cloud storage. Data can be outsourced on cloud and can access easily. Different users can share that data through diffe...
Performance Analysis of AODV & DSR Routing Protocol for Wireless Ad-hoc Network
These Recent years have witnessed an extreme growth in research and development in the field of Wireless Networks. The special focus has been on Ad-hoc Networks especially Mobile Ad hoc Network. Mobile Ad-hoc Network is...